Distrobox попробуйте различные дистрибутивы Linux

Устали быть привязанными к одному подходу? Узнайте, как легко управлять виртуальными системами с помощью простых команд. Это не волшебство, а современные технологии. Для независимого переключения между разными окружениями есть удобные инструменты.

Скорость? Она впечатляет. Оптимальный способ добавить гибкость вашему рабочему процессу. Например, запустите нужные вам приложения с помощью следующей команды:

command to start an application

Важный момент! Вы можете интегрировать пакеты из разных систем, что значительно расширит ваши возможности. Убедитесь, что у вас установлены необходимые библиотеки. Не забывайте, что зависимостями можно управлять через пакеты, например:

apt install package-name

Команды для подключения:

connect command

Также довольно просто сохранять настройки и данные. Например:

save configuration

Внимание! Проверяйте версии. Это критично для снижения рисков конфликтов при использовании различных систем. Лучше иметь дело с известными стабильными сборками.

Итог: так легко открываете двери к новым возможностям. Структура, которую вы создаете, позволяет значительно упростить взаимодействие с различными программами. Готовы к экспериментам? Ваши идеи могут стать реальностью!

Правильно настроенное окружение – залог успеха. Важно помнить: оптимизация рабочих процессов ведет к повышению эффективности. Забудьте об ограничениях!

Установка Distrobox: пошаговая инструкция для начинающих

Перед началом установки проверьте, установлен ли пакет под названием podman. Это критично, ведь без него работа не начнется. Чтобы установить podman, выполните команду:

Читайте также:  Как освоить и эффективно использовать nftables для управления сетевыми фильтрами

sudo apt install podman

Далее создайте новый каталог для приложений. Это поможет удерживать все структуры в порядке. В вашем домашнем каталоге выполните:

mkdir -p ~/distrobox_apps

Теперь перейдем к установке. Запустите команду, отображающую пакетный инструмент:

sudo apt install distrobox

Важно помнить, что для корректной настройки необходимо обновить право доступа. Введите:

sudo usermod -aG podman $USER

Затем выполните команду для активации прав сессии:

newgrp podman

Теперь создайте контейнер, в котором будет выполняться ваше новое приложение. Используйте следующую команду:

distrobox-create --name mybox --image ubuntu:latest

Важно! Убедитесь, что вы используете правильное имя образа, иначе возникнут ошибки в процессе.

После завершения создания контейнера активируйте его командой:

distrobox-enter mybox

И что вы получите в итоге? Доступ к вашему новому окружению. Проверяйте, экспериментируйте! Запускайте пакеты, устанавливайте. Этот инструмент позволит вам изучать разные системы без необходимости перезапускать компьютер.

Запуск и управление дистрибутивами: команды и советы

Для запуска другой ОС выполните команду distrobox-enter имя_дистрибутива. Это основа. Создать новый экземпляр можно с помощью distrobox-create имя_дистрибутива. Рекомендуется уточнить версию: --version номер. Также верный выбор ресурса для каждого дистрибутива критичен, чтобы избежать конфликтов. Используйте distrobox-list, чтобы просмотреть доступные дистрибутивы. На этапе управления активными экземплярами сегодня необходимо использовать distrobox-stop имя_дистрибутива для завершения сессии, освобождая тем самым ресурсы. Элементарно, но важно!

Важно помнить: регулярный мониторинг состояния ресурсов позволит предотвратить сбои.

При работе с контейнерами не забывайте о настройках сети. Зачастую алгоритмы перенаправления портов важны для доступа к сервисам. Команда distrobox-port -p локальный_порт:контейнерный_порт даст вам возможность подключаться к нужным сервисам, будь то веб-сервер или база данных. Разумно следить за обновлениями, чтобы получать последние патчи безопасности: примените distrobox-update имя_дистрибутива. Подключение внешних устройств тоже возможно: для этого достаточно команды distrobox-mount путь_к_устройству. Простые трюки, но именно они создают невероятную гибкость в повседневных задачах.

Читайте также:  Два метода установки Google Chrome на Ubuntu 18.04 LTS Bionic Beaver

Настройка окружения Linux в Distrobox: необходимые конфигурации

Для начала, настройка окружения включает в себя выбор подходящего менеджера пакетов. В случае с Debian и его производными, используйте apt для установки необходимых утилит. Для Arch-подобных систем подойдёт pacman. Например, команда sudo apt update && sudo apt install build-essential проверит обновления и установит набор инструментов для компиляции. Это важно для работы приложений и разработки программного обеспечения.

Важно помнить, что версии библиотек между различными системами могут отличаться. Это может привести к несовместимости.

Настройка конфигурационных файлов также не менее значима. Проверьте файл /etc/hosts для корректного отражения имён хостов. Используйте команду nano /etc/hosts для редактирования. Обязательным шагом станет тестирование SSH-доступа, для чего выполните ssh-keygen и ssh-copy-id user@host. Для улучшения безопасности не забудьте отключить доступ по паролю в /etc/ssh/sshd_config, изменив значение PasswordAuthentication на no.

Проблемы и решения: FAQ по использованию Distrobox

Перед установкой убедитесь, что установлены все зависимости. Частая проблема – отсутствие библиотеки fuse. В Linux-пакетах проверьте наличие fuse3. Это критически важно для работы изолированных систем. Установите командой:

Читайте также:  Создание и распаковка cpio архивов на Linux

sudo apt install fuse3

Для работы возможны конфликты с настройками безопасности. Важно помнить! Проверьте права доступа пользователя. Исполните ls -l /dev/fuse. Обычно права должны быть crw-rw----. Если нет, измените через sudo chmod 0666 /dev/fuse.

Запуск контейнера может вызывать ошибки. Обратите внимание на команды. Стандартный синтаксис:

distrobox-create --name <имя_контейнера> --image <имя_образа>

Ошибка «No such file or directory» говорит об отсутствии образа. Убедитесь, что вы используете правильный тег. Список доступных образов можно посмотреть через команду:

distrobox-list

Сетевые настройки иногда блокируются. Частая ошибка – отсутствие интернет-соединения для контейнера. Проверьте настройки прокси. Убедитесь, что переменные окружения http_proxy и https_proxy заданы правильно.

Обновление пакетов внутри изолированной среды может давать сбои. Используйте комбинацию команд:

distrobox-enter <имя_контейнера> -- apt update && apt upgrade

Если обновление зависает, попробуйте запустить с параметром --no-cache. Это позволяет избежать проблем с кэшированными данными. Если он не решает проблему, проверьте, нет ли ошибок в /var/log/dpkg.log.

Помните! Всегда проверяйте логи на наличие ошибок. Это поможет быстро диагностировать проблемы.

Если вам нужно удалить контейнер, используйте команду:

distrobox-remove <имя_контейнера>

С ним могут возникнуть трудности. Иногда остаются зависшие процессы. Если процесс не завершается, закройте принудительно через killall <имя_процесса>.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*